Basics of Apache Kafka - An Overview

Read Original

This article provides a high-level introduction to Apache Kafka, an open-source distributed event streaming platform. It explains Kafka's purpose for building real-time data pipelines, contrasts it with traditional message queues, and outlines key benefits like scalability, fault-tolerance, and real-time processing. It also illustrates how Kafka can decouple complex system architectures.
